Wednesday: Exploratorium & Fisherman's Wharf

6/19/2014

2 Comments

 
Picture
Today we caught the bus early to spend the whole day at the Exploratorium at Pier 15. The Adventurers really enjoyed all the hands-on, interactive exhibits. It was a great experience & we only scratched the surface of what this unique museum has to offer. When the Exploratorium closed, we wandered up to Pier 39 and Fisherman's Wharf. We wandered among the shops, saw sea lions, and ate supper on the pier, in small groups that chose from a variety of small eateries. You'll notice the sweatshirts in the last picture. Yes, it was pretty chilly. What was it like in Austin?
